Burger with poached eggs

Ingredients for 1 servings:

  • 100 g minced meat, mixed
  • ½ chili pepper(s)
  • 1 garlic clove(s)
  • ¼ onion(s)
  • 20 g cheese, diced
  • 1 egg(s)
  • 1 burger bun
  • 2 lettuce leaves
  • salt and pepper
  • 1 tbsp vinegar
  • BBQ sauce

Instructions

Working time approx. 15 minutes; Cooking/baking time approx. 15 minutes; Total time approx. 30 minutes

simple, quick and hearty

Finely dice the onion, garlic, and chili. Dice the cheese. Mix the ingredients with the minced meat. Season with salt and pepper. Fry the burger patty for 7-10 minutes, depending on its thickness. While the patty is cooking, fill a pot with water and add 1 tablespoon of vinegar and a pinch of salt. Bring the water to a boil and then turn off the heat. Create a whirlpool with a spoon and place the egg in the center. After about 5 minutes, the egg is done. Briefly place the bun, inside out, in the pan until it is golden brown. Spread the BBQ sauce on the bun. Top with a lettuce leaf, burger patty, and egg. Season with salt and pepper and serve. Tip: If you like, you can also refine the burger with chives.
